Abiru, Ikorodu monarch hail INEC

The returning Senator for Lagos East, Tokunbo Abiru and the Ayangburen of Ikorodu, Oba Kabiru Shotobi have commended the Independent National Electoral Commission (INEC) over the conduct of the governorship and state assembly elections in Lagos State.

They said INEC achieved a remarkable improvement in the Saturday’s elections when compared to that of Presidential election, held on February 25.

Abiru stated this while answering questions from journalists after he and his wife, Feyisola voted at their polling unit at Aga Ijomu, Ikorodu.

The Senator and his wife arrived the polling unit 11 at about 10.15 am and we’re attended to by INEC officials.

Abiru commended INEC and officials for the orderly and peaceful conduct of the election.

He stated,

“I think we must congratulate ourselves. There is a marked improvement from what we saw the last time.

“In terms of logistics and all other things, you can see that they are better organised this time around.”

He described the conduct of the Governorship and State House of Assembly election in Ikorodu, Lagos as a remarkable improvement over that of the Presidential elections.

Abiru said the logistics were also better arranged and managed this time. “So for me, this is a marked improvement from what we saw the last time.

He said,

“So, I must congratute INEC and I must congratute ourselves. The whole process has been very peaceful and at the end of the day, we hope that the outcome will meet our expectations”, he said Abiru was also impressed with the turn out of voters and the enthusiasm they displayed.

“With what I have seen, the turn out has been very good and peaceful. The flow of voters is good and better than what we had the last time. “The queues are well managed and the administrative end were well put together.

“I think we are getting better by the dayand I think we can get better too with such values.”

Oba Shotobi, who spoke with journalists after casting his votes and inspection of some polling booths near his palace expressed happiness that the people of Ikorodu came out peacefully to exercise their voting right.

He said the conduct of governorship election was better than that of the Presidential elections.

He also noted that INEC officials were at the different polling booth as early as 7.45 am and voters have been coming out for accreditation and voting. “I have gone to some polling booths myself and I have seen that many people considered this as their civic responsibility and they have come out to show their love and support for the preferred party, the APC and his candidate, Sanwo-Olu.

He said,

“We mobilise and encourage our people to come out to perform their civic responsibility.”

He added,

“We know who knows the way and we have decided to follow the person that knows the way. They have done it before and we are confident they can do it again.”
